Pressed concrete services involve the process of stamping or imprinting designs into freshly poured or existing concrete surfaces. This technique creates a decorative, textured finish that can mimic the appearance of natural stone, brick, slate, or other materials. The process typically includes preparing the concrete surface, applying color or stain if desired, and then pressing specialized molds or stamps into the surface to achieve the desired pattern. The result is a durable, attractive surface that enhances the aesthetic appeal of driveways, patios, walkways, or pool decks.

This service is especially helpful in addressing common problems such as surface cracking, uneven textures, or dull appearances that can develop over time with traditional concrete. Pressed concrete can also be used to cover older, worn-out surfaces, providing a fresh, updated look without the need for complete replacement. Additionally, it offers increased slip resistance and improved durability, making it suitable for areas exposed to frequent foot or vehicle traffic. Property owners often choose this option to upgrade outdoor spaces while adding a personalized touch that complements their overall landscape design.

The overview below groups typical Pressed Concrete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Fayetteville, AR.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or pressed concrete repairs in Fayetteville range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, covering small cracks or surface touch-ups.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um unless additional work is needed.

Surface Resurfacing - Resurfacing or overlay services generally cost between $1,000 and $3,500 for most local projects. This price range applies to medium-sized areas like driveways or patios, with larger or more intricate surfaces possibly exceeding this range.

Full Replacement - Complete pressed concrete replacement projects in Fayetteville typically cost from $4,000 to $8,000. Larger, more complex installations can go beyond this range, but most jobs fall within this bracket due to project scope.

Commercial or Large-Scale Projects - Large commercial or extensive pressed concrete work can start around $10,000 and may reach $20,000 or more. These projects are less common and usually involve significant planning, custom designs, or high-volume areas handled by local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of projects can pressed concrete services handle? Local contractors in Fayetteville, AR, can provide pressed concrete solutions for driveways, patios, walkways, and decorative surfaces to enhance outdoor spaces.

Are pressed concrete services suitable for residential properties? Yes, pressed concrete is often used in residential settings to create durable, attractive surfaces that improve curb appeal and functionality.

What are the benefits of choosing pressed concrete over other surface options? Pressed concrete offers customization, a wide range of patterns and colors, and a long-lasting surface that can mimic more expensive materials like stone or brick.

Can pressed concrete be integrated with existing landscaping? Yes, local service providers can incorporate pressed concrete into existing landscapes to create seamless transitions and cohesive outdoor designs.

What maintenance is required for pressed concrete surfaces? Proper sealing and regular cleaning are recommended to keep pressed concrete surfaces looking their best and to extend their lifespan.
